Web security best practices (Melhores práticas de segurança na web)

1. Introdução às Melhores Práticas de Segurança na Web

As melhores práticas de segurança na web são essenciais para proteger os dados, informações sensíveis e a privacidade de usuários e empresas online. Com a crescente ameaça de hackers e atividades maliciosas na internet, é crucial adotar medidas preventivas e estratégias eficazes para fortalecer a segurança online. Neste glossário, iremos explorar um conjunto abrangente de melhores práticas que ajudarão a garantir a proteção e a integridade das informações na web.

2. Autenticação de Usuários e Senhas Fortes

Um dos primeiros passos para garantir a segurança na web é estabelecer um processo de autenticação robusto para os usuários. Isso inclui a criação de senhas fortes e a implementação de medidas como a verificação de dois fatores (2FA) para impedir o acesso não autorizado. As senhas devem ter uma combinação de letras maiúsculas e minúsculas, números e caracteres especiais, e é essencial incentivar os usuários a utilizarem senhas exclusivas para cada conta que possuam.

3. Criptografia de Dados

A criptografia de dados é um dos principais pilares da segurança na web. Ao criptografar os dados, eles são convertidos em um formato ilegível para qualquer pessoa que não possua a chave de descriptografia. A implementação de protocolos de criptografia, como o SSL (Secure Sockets Layer), é fundamental para proteger a transmissão de dados entre o navegador do usuário e o servidor da web. Além disso, a criptografia também deve ser aplicada aos bancos de dados e arquivos armazenados para garantir a proteção das informações confidenciais.

4. Atualização e Patches do Sistema

Manter os sistemas e software atualizados é fundamental para garantir a segurança na web. Os desenvolvedores estão constantemente identificando e corrigindo vulnerabilidades de segurança, e é importante implementar as atualizações e patches mais recentes para evitar que hackers aproveitem essas brechas. Além disso, é necessário ter uma política de atualização regular e automatizada, que garanta que todos os sistemas e softwares sejam atualizados assim que as correções estiverem disponíveis.

5. Firewalls e Proteção de Rede

Os firewalls desempenham um papel crucial na segurança da web, protegendo a rede contra ameaças externas. Um firewall analisa o tráfego de rede em tempo real e estabelece regras que determinam quais conexões são permitidas e quais devem ser bloqueadas. Além disso, é essencial implementar medidas de proteção de rede, como IDSs (Intrusion Detection Systems) e IPSs (Intrusion Prevention Systems), para identificar e mitigar possíveis ataques.

6. Backup de Dados Regular

O backup regular de dados é uma prática essencial para garantir a segurança na web. Em caso de falhas de sistema, ataques cibernéticos ou desastres naturais, a realização de backups garante a recuperação de informações importantes. É importante realizar backups frequentes e armazená-los em locais seguros, como servidores externos ou nuvem.

7. Restrições de Acesso e Gerenciamento de Permissões

Limitar o acesso a informações sensíveis é fundamental para evitar violações de segurança. O controle de acesso deve ser implementado em diferentes níveis, desde o login de usuário até a definição de permissões para diferentes tipos de usuários. Também é importante revisar periodicamente as permissões concedidas, para garantir que apenas as pessoas autorizadas tenham acesso a áreas e dados sensíveis.

8. Teste de Segurança e Penetração

Realizar testes de segurança e penetração é uma prática eficaz para identificar vulnerabilidades no sistema e corrigi-las antes que sejam exploradas por hackers. Esses testes podem ser realizados por especialistas em segurança, simulando ataques reais e verificando a resposta do sistema. Ao identificar as vulnerabilidades, medidas corretivas podem ser tomadas para fortalecer a segurança na web.

9. Monitoramento de Atividades e Logs do Sistema

O monitoramento contínuo das atividades e logs do sistema é uma prática importante para detectar possíveis ameaças à segurança. O registro de eventos e atividades pode ajudar a identificar atividades suspeitas, como tentativas de acesso não autorizadas ou exploração de vulnerabilidades. É essencial ter sistemas de monitoramento em vigor, juntamente com análise de logs, para garantir que qualquer atividade maliciosa seja identificada e tratada de forma adequada.

10. Conscientização e Treinamento dos Usuários

A conscientização e o treinamento dos usuários são aspectos fundamentais para garantir a segurança na web. É importante educar os usuários sobre as melhores práticas de segurança, como a criação de senhas fortes, a identificação de e-mails de phishing e o uso seguro da internet. Além disso, fornecer treinamentos regulares e atualizados sobre as últimas ameaças e medidas de segurança pode ajudar a mitigar riscos e evitar ataques.

11. Monitoramento de Terceiros e Atualizações de Software

O uso de softwares de terceiros é comum na web, mas é essencial garantir que esses softwares sejam confiáveis e atualizados regularmente. Monitorar as atualizações de software fornecidas pelos fornecedores e garantir que eles atendam aos padrões de segurança é crucial. Além disso, as empresas também devem ter processos rigorosos para monitorar e auditar os serviços de terceiros que têm acesso aos dados.

12. Auditoria de Segurança e Conformidade

Realizar auditorias de segurança e conformidade é uma maneira eficaz de avaliar o estado atual da segurança na web e garantir que as melhores práticas estejam sendo seguidas. As auditorias podem ser conduzidas internamente ou por especialistas externos em segurança cibernética. Elas permitem identificar áreas de melhoria, implementar medidas corretivas e garantir a conformidade com regulamentos e leis de segurança.

13. Gerenciamento de Incidentes de Segurança

O gerenciamento de incidentes de segurança é essencial para responder a ataques cibernéticos e minimizar seus impactos. Ter um plano de resposta a incidentes estabelecido, que inclua procedimentos claros para identificar, investigar e resolver incidentes, é fundamental. Isso permite uma resposta rápida e eficiente em caso de violação de segurança, minimizando danos a dados e sistemas.

Em conclusão, a implementação das melhores práticas de segurança na web é fundamental para mitigar riscos e proteger informações confidenciais. O uso de autenticação de usuários forte, criptografia de dados, atualização de sistemas, firewalls e proteção de rede, além de outras medidas discutidas neste glossário, são essenciais para estabelecer uma forte defesa contra ameaças na web. Ao seguir essas práticas, empresas e usuários podem ter uma presença online mais segura e protegida.

Carrinho de compras
Protected by Astra Security